Soul Surfer: Catching God’s Wave For Your Life

surferIt used to be that Hollywood made books into movies; these days movies are made into books. And so it is with the hugely popular movie Soul Surfer. For those who haven’t seen the movie or DVD, Soul Surfer is the story of teen surfer Bethany Hamilton who lost her arm in a shark attack and courageously overcame all odds to become a champion again. She inspired millions through her love of family, sheer determination and unwavering faith.

The book is actually a handbook for Christian living aimed at teenagers and pre-teens, using Bethany as example and inspiration. The book explores the passions God has placed on our hearts (surfing, in Bethany’s case), how to sort out priorities and purpose, dealing with conflict and confusion and the storms that come our way.

Each chapter starts with a few paragraphs referring back to scenes from the movie and how Bethany dealt with incidents. Then the theme is explored.

It’s a very visually appealing book for young readers, printed in blue type (symbolising the sea and surf, I suppose), with subheadings, breakouts and discussion points at the end of each chapter.

If you are a youth group leader, ask the boss if the church will pay for a set of books to use at home groups and youth nights. Or buy one for your own teens. It will become as well thumbed as a favourite Bible.

By Jeremy and Janna Jones
Outreach Publishing 
ISBN 978-1-9355-4144-8

– Duncan Pardon (review copy courtesy of Manna Books)
